On Saturday, Russian forces launched a combined drone and missile attack on Kyiv, the capital of Ukraine, killing three people and wounding three others. Two other attacks in the country's south killed three more. The assault damaged a shopping mall, business centre, metro station, and water pipe in Kyiv. Russia has been carrying out regular air strikes on towns and cities far behind the front line since its almost three-year-old invasion of Ukraine.
